A well-balanced chocolate chip cookie is hard to come by, but if you’re looking for something that fixes any sweet craving, any chocolate chip will do.
When I say well-balanced, this is what I mean….
not too sweet.
crisp on the outside, soft in the middle.
immaculate chocolate-to-cookie ratio (at least 8-10 chocolate chips, or chunks).
depth of flavor.

Some of my favorite/go-to recipes are Chris Morocco’s Chocolate Chip recipe (aka BA’s best), Ree Drummond’s (it’s like a fancy Nestle Tollhouse recipe), and Joanna Gaines’ Silo Cookies. They are all delicious but serve different purposes.
Want to impress a small crowd with a complex cookie? Go with Morocco’s. Need cookie dough to store in the freezer for a later date for a party? The Pioneer Woman is your best bet.
